| | Description | Stailness Steel NIGHT-MODE® feature. Summary mode: review heart rate performance data at end of workout 3 line display. 100-lap memory with recall; lap and split option. Display with flipping system for easy reading 4 linked interval timers and 3 mode countdown timer 2 alarms: daily/weekday/weekend option.Heart Rate Monitor Features:Target zones preset your desired heart rate exercise zone. Alarm notification when you are not in zone. Maximum heart rate zone calculation automatically sets your five training zones, hree manual zones settings. Time zone settings: Amount of time spent within your selected heart rate target zone. Recovery heart rate timer that measure your recovery heart rate.Displays your average heart rate over a period of time. Black Rubber Strap |  |

Another Timex Dud Nov 22, 2009 This is my third Timex Ironman HRM and the last one I'll ever buy. I've previously bought the less expensive Timex HRM and found out they're not waterproof. Why should I expect water-resistant to 50m and being called a TRIATHLON watch (swim is part of triathlon I think) indicate I could rely on it to withstand a few swims and some sweating? Wrong! Both of my first two watches went down in a heap of water bubbles under the crystal after a few swims in the lake. Timex sent me replacements (for a 6$ surcharge): the first replacement worked for about 2wks then read my heart rate consistently at 249bpm; the second watch developed water droplets under the crystal after a few sweaty runs in the heat of summer.
But I like the look of the watch so I went for the upgrade - the T5F001. It is a fairly good watch and does essentially the bare basics of a running watch that I need EXCEPT when I run in the winter and require more than 2 layers on top. For some reason, the monitor is unable to pick up a signal through a few extra shirts. Once again, I'm left with a suboptimal HRM from Timex. My recommendation - go for the Suunto.
